M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    [Resolvido]SubForm Editar

    Compartilhe

    Convidado
    Convidado

    [Resolvido]SubForm Editar

    Mensagem  Convidado em 18/1/2018, 14:35

    boas
    Utilizo o seguinte código para editar um registo em outro formulário
    Código:
    DoCmd.OpenForm "frmsaidasIC", acNormal, "", "[IDtabCadsaidasIC]=" & Me.IDtabCadsaidasIC, acEdit, acDialog
    No entanto preciso editar um registo em outro fom, mas a linha esta num subformulário, ao tentar utilizar o código acima ele abre o form, mas não edita o registo... Obrigado

    Convidado
    Convidado

    Re: [Resolvido]SubForm Editar

    Mensagem  Convidado em 19/1/2018, 11:35

    Continuando a tentar... mas sem êxito . . .

    Código:
    Private Sub Editar_Click()
    DoCmd.OpenForm "frmsaidasIC"
    Forms!frmsaidasIC.IDtabCadsaidasIC.Value = Me.IDtabCadsaidasIC.Value
    End Sub

    Da o seguinte erro após abrir o form ( frmsaidasIC )
    Run-time error '2465':
    Application-defibed or objecdefined error


    form : frmConsultaImputaçõesUtentes
    subform : subfrmfiltro
    abre o form frmSaidasIC
    avatar
    tauron
    VIP
    VIP

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1064
    Registrado : 07/12/2011

    Re: [Resolvido]SubForm Editar

    Mensagem  tauron em 19/1/2018, 11:41

    Tem como postar os objetos envolvidos de preferencia em 2007?

    Convidado
    Convidado

    Re: [Resolvido]SubForm Editar

    Mensagem  Convidado em 19/1/2018, 12:38

    segue parte do bd... Obrigado

    Convidado
    Convidado

    Re: [Resolvido]SubForm Editar

    Mensagem  Convidado em 19/1/2018, 17:54

    tentei por outro caminho... DuploClick !

    Código:
    Dim stDocName As String
    Dim stLinkCriteria As String '
    stDocName = "frmSaidasIC"
    stLinkCriteria = "[IDtabCadsaidasIC]=" & Me![IDtabCadsaidasIC]
    DoCmd.OpenForm stDocName, , , stLinkCriteria

    Abre o form pretendido sem erros mas, não Mad apresenta o registo pretendido ( clicado ) ! No

    Idea Idea Idea
    avatar
    tauron
    VIP
    VIP

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1064
    Registrado : 07/12/2011

    Re: [Resolvido]SubForm Editar

    Mensagem  tauron em 19/1/2018, 18:46

    Não consegui abrir aqui (access 2007). Vou tentar abrir mais a noite (access 2013).

    Convidado
    Convidado

    Re: [Resolvido]SubForm Editar

    Mensagem  Convidado em 22/1/2018, 19:18

    Obrigado a todos com a ajuda do mestre Avelino consegui resolver a questão. A bílis da questão estava no código do form frmSaidasIC - DoCmd.GoToRecord , , acNewRec. Obrigado a todos... Abraço !

      Data/hora atual: 17/12/2018, 10:21